This paper offers an assessment of the Adaptation Fund, an instrument of the Kyoto Protocol within the UN Framework Convention on Climate Change (UNFCCC). It starts by considering the driving objectives of the multilateral climate fund, setting it in its historical context, and looking at the range of financing instruments that it has been able to offer. Next, the authors review the fund's portfolio and its outcomes. Finally, they look at the fund's role and added value within the global international climate finance architecture.
